Chouchou

Rating:No Rating
Genre:Comedy
Release Date:March 19, 2003
Running time:105 minutes
Cast:Gad Elmaleh, Alain Chabat, Claude Brasseur, Roschdy Zem, Catherine Frot
Director:Merzak Allouache
Producer:Christian Fechner
Writer:Gad Elmaleh, Merzak Allouache
Distributor:Warner Bros. Pictures

Description: The comedy Chouchou has a cross-dressing gay immigrant as a main character. Chouchou (Gad Elmaleh) arrives illegally in Paris, where he finds a home thanks to a pair of kindly priests. He eventually finds work with a parishioner who allows him to clean her house while dressed in women's clothing. Soon Chouchou is working at night at a local club where he falls for Stainslas (Alain Chabat), who introduces Chouchou to his parents. Chouchou's illegal residency may be the hurdle that the couple cannot clear on their way to happiness. The film was adapted from a one-man play originally written and performed by Elmaleh.~ Perry Seibert, All Movie Guide
